Specifications and Maintenance Standards – PW01 and PW04
Page 1 divides the manual into four sections: GENERAL, SYSTEMS, COMPONENTS, and PROCEDURE. Under GENERAL you get PW01 for machine specifications and PW04 for maintenance standard and test procedures. Need the charge pressure for the hydraulic system? That data lives here. Want to know the travel motor displacement? It is listed. Every fluid capacity, every pressure setting, every tolerance – it is printed in the units you expect: psi, ft-lbs, gallons. Do not trust a generic spec sheet from a third-party site. Use the factory numbers from this book.

7 Systems Covered in the Systems Section
PW12 (Hydraulic System), PW22 (Control System), PW15 (Upper Structure), PW25 (Electric System), PW18 (Travel System), PW29 (Troubleshooting), and PW21 (Attachments). Each system chapter breaks down function, test procedures, and component interaction. The troubleshooting section alone will save you hours of chasing electrical gremlins. It goes symptom by symptom with recommended tests. For example, a slow boom raise – the manual walks through pump pressure, control valve spool wear, and cylinder bypass. No guesswork.
Component Disassembly: Hydraulic Pump and Control Valve
The COMPONENTS section drills into individual assemblies: 12. Hydraulic Pump, 13. Control Valve, 14. Other Valves, 15. Hydraulic Motor, 16. Swivel Joint, 17. Hydraulic Cylinder, and 50. Engine. Each component chapter includes removal, disassembly, inspection, and reassembly. The swivel joint section tells you the exact seal kit part numbers and the torque for the thru-bolts. Before you pull any component, check the Location and Weight of Components (PW03). Those weights are printed for a reason – a hydraulic cylinder can weigh over 200 lb. Lift it wrong and you are looking at a hospital visit, not a repair.
